POST InventoryReceived/PostInventoryReceived
Creates inventory received records
Request Information
URI Parameters
Body Parameters
InventoryReceived object used to create inventory received records
clsInventoryReceivedAddName | Description | Type | Additional Information |
---|---|---|---|
vendorID |
ID assigned to the vendor |
string |
Required Max length: 10 |
ticketNumber |
Ticket number |
string |
Required Max length: 15 |
receivedDate |
Ticket date |
string |
Data type: DateTime Format must be MM/dd/yyyy |
comments |
Ticket comments |
string |
Max length: 255 |
status |
If "I" then it has been processed into purchase receipt |
string |
Max length: 1 |
ReceivedDetailAdd |
List of products associated with this ticket |
Collection of clsReceivedDetailAdd |
List cannot be empty |
Request Formats
application/json, text/json
{ "vendorID": "sample string 1", "ticketNumber": "sample string 2", "receivedDate": "sample string 3", "comments": "sample string 4", "status": "sample string 5", "ReceivedDetailAdd": [ { "barCode": "sample string 1", "departmentID": "sample string 2", "productID": "sample string 3", "productName": "sample string 4", "quantity": 5.1, "unitOfMeasure": "sample string 6", "lotNumber": "sample string 7", "ednYN": true, "containerID": 9, "ContainerIdString": "sample string 10", "listPrice": 11.1, "replacementCost": 12.1, "totalDollars": 13.1, "PurOrdGuid": "b83ac6bb-452f-4a23-9a91-81d45d005c3c" }, { "barCode": "sample string 1", "departmentID": "sample string 2", "productID": "sample string 3", "productName": "sample string 4", "quantity": 5.1, "unitOfMeasure": "sample string 6", "lotNumber": "sample string 7", "ednYN": true, "containerID": 9, "ContainerIdString": "sample string 10", "listPrice": 11.1, "replacementCost": 12.1, "totalDollars": 13.1, "PurOrdGuid": "b83ac6bb-452f-4a23-9a91-81d45d005c3c" } ] }
application/xml, text/xml
<InventoryReceivedAdd xmlns:i="http://www.w3.org/2001/XMLSchema-instance" xmlns="http://schemas.datacontract.org/2004/07/SSI.Inv"> <ReceivedDetailAdd> <ReceivedDetailAdd> <ContainerIdString>sample string 10</ContainerIdString> <PurOrdGuid>b83ac6bb-452f-4a23-9a91-81d45d005c3c</PurOrdGuid> <barCode>sample string 1</barCode> <containerID>9</containerID> <departmentID>sample string 2</departmentID> <ednYN>true</ednYN> <listPrice>11.1</listPrice> <lotNumber>sample string 7</lotNumber> <productID>sample string 3</productID> <productName>sample string 4</productName> <quantity>5.1</quantity> <replacementCost>12.1</replacementCost> <totalDollars>13.1</totalDollars> <unitOfMeasure>sample string 6</unitOfMeasure> </ReceivedDetailAdd> <ReceivedDetailAdd> <ContainerIdString>sample string 10</ContainerIdString> <PurOrdGuid>b83ac6bb-452f-4a23-9a91-81d45d005c3c</PurOrdGuid> <barCode>sample string 1</barCode> <containerID>9</containerID> <departmentID>sample string 2</departmentID> <ednYN>true</ednYN> <listPrice>11.1</listPrice> <lotNumber>sample string 7</lotNumber> <productID>sample string 3</productID> <productName>sample string 4</productName> <quantity>5.1</quantity> <replacementCost>12.1</replacementCost> <totalDollars>13.1</totalDollars> <unitOfMeasure>sample string 6</unitOfMeasure> </ReceivedDetailAdd> </ReceivedDetailAdd> <comments>sample string 4</comments> <receivedDate>sample string 3</receivedDate> <status>sample string 5</status> <ticketNumber>sample string 2</ticketNumber> <vendorID>sample string 1</vendorID> </InventoryReceivedAdd>
application/x-www-form-urlencoded
Response Information
Resource Description
Creates inventory received records
AgvInventoryReceivedName | Description | Type | Additional Information |
---|---|---|---|
Status |
0 - Success; 1 - An error occurred; 2 - An error occurred; 3 - Descriptive message, process was successful |
string | |
Message |
Informational message that corresponds to the Status returned; 0 - Message will be "OK"; 1 - Detailed message returned to give user an indication of what went wrong; 2 - Less detailed message returned that may not mean anything to the user but that the application might use to take a corrective action; 3 - Not an error but something the user might need to know |
string | |
Count |
Number of results returned |
string | |
InventoryReceivedRecords |
List of properties and values returned for each record that matches the request |
Collection of clsInventoryReceived |
Response Formats
application/json, text/json
{ "Status": "sample string 1", "Message": "sample string 2", "Count": "2", "InventoryReceivedRecords": [ { "vendorID": "sample string 1", "vendorName": "sample string 2", "ticketNumber": "sample string 3", "receivedDate": "sample string 4", "comments": "sample string 5", "status": "sample string 6", "ReceivedDetail": [ { "UniqueKey": 3, "lineItem": 4, "barCode": "sample string 5", "departmentID": "sample string 6", "productID": "sample string 7", "productName": "sample string 8", "quantity": 9.1, "unitOfMeasure": "sample string 10", "lotNumber": "sample string 11", "ednYN": true, "containerKey": 13, "containerID": 14, "ContainerIdString": "sample string 15", "listPrice": 16.1, "replacementCost": 17.1, "totalDollars": 18.1, "userID": "sample string 19", "userFirstName": "sample string 20", "userLastName": "sample string 21", "dateStamp": "sample string 22", "timeStamp": "sample string 23", "PurOrdGuid": "48e99561-f17a-4f02-8826-88a404eef4a7", "deleteYN": true }, { "UniqueKey": 3, "lineItem": 4, "barCode": "sample string 5", "departmentID": "sample string 6", "productID": "sample string 7", "productName": "sample string 8", "quantity": 9.1, "unitOfMeasure": "sample string 10", "lotNumber": "sample string 11", "ednYN": true, "containerKey": 13, "containerID": 14, "ContainerIdString": "sample string 15", "listPrice": 16.1, "replacementCost": 17.1, "totalDollars": 18.1, "userID": "sample string 19", "userFirstName": "sample string 20", "userLastName": "sample string 21", "dateStamp": "sample string 22", "timeStamp": "sample string 23", "PurOrdGuid": "48e99561-f17a-4f02-8826-88a404eef4a7", "deleteYN": true } ] }, { "vendorID": "sample string 1", "vendorName": "sample string 2", "ticketNumber": "sample string 3", "receivedDate": "sample string 4", "comments": "sample string 5", "status": "sample string 6", "ReceivedDetail": [ { "UniqueKey": 3, "lineItem": 4, "barCode": "sample string 5", "departmentID": "sample string 6", "productID": "sample string 7", "productName": "sample string 8", "quantity": 9.1, "unitOfMeasure": "sample string 10", "lotNumber": "sample string 11", "ednYN": true, "containerKey": 13, "containerID": 14, "ContainerIdString": "sample string 15", "listPrice": 16.1, "replacementCost": 17.1, "totalDollars": 18.1, "userID": "sample string 19", "userFirstName": "sample string 20", "userLastName": "sample string 21", "dateStamp": "sample string 22", "timeStamp": "sample string 23", "PurOrdGuid": "48e99561-f17a-4f02-8826-88a404eef4a7", "deleteYN": true }, { "UniqueKey": 3, "lineItem": 4, "barCode": "sample string 5", "departmentID": "sample string 6", "productID": "sample string 7", "productName": "sample string 8", "quantity": 9.1, "unitOfMeasure": "sample string 10", "lotNumber": "sample string 11", "ednYN": true, "containerKey": 13, "containerID": 14, "ContainerIdString": "sample string 15", "listPrice": 16.1, "replacementCost": 17.1, "totalDollars": 18.1, "userID": "sample string 19", "userFirstName": "sample string 20", "userLastName": "sample string 21", "dateStamp": "sample string 22", "timeStamp": "sample string 23", "PurOrdGuid": "48e99561-f17a-4f02-8826-88a404eef4a7", "deleteYN": true } ] } ] }
application/xml, text/xml
<AgvInventoryReceived xmlns:i="http://www.w3.org/2001/XMLSchema-instance" xmlns="http://schemas.datacontract.org/2004/07/AgvWebAPICSharp.Models.Inventory.InventoryReceived"> <InventoryReceivedRecords xmlns:d2p1="http://schemas.datacontract.org/2004/07/SSI.Inv"> <d2p1:InventoryReceived> <d2p1:ReceivedDetail> <d2p1:ReceivedDetail> <d2p1:ContainerIdString>sample string 15</d2p1:ContainerIdString> <d2p1:PurOrdGuid>48e99561-f17a-4f02-8826-88a404eef4a7</d2p1:PurOrdGuid> <d2p1:UniqueKey>3</d2p1:UniqueKey> <d2p1:barCode>sample string 5</d2p1:barCode> <d2p1:containerID>14</d2p1:containerID> <d2p1:containerKey>13</d2p1:containerKey> <d2p1:dateStamp>sample string 22</d2p1:dateStamp> <d2p1:deleteYN>true</d2p1:deleteYN> <d2p1:departmentID>sample string 6</d2p1:departmentID> <d2p1:ednYN>true</d2p1:ednYN> <d2p1:lineItem>4</d2p1:lineItem> <d2p1:listPrice>16.1</d2p1:listPrice> <d2p1:lotNumber>sample string 11</d2p1:lotNumber> <d2p1:productID>sample string 7</d2p1:productID> <d2p1:productName>sample string 8</d2p1:productName> <d2p1:quantity>9.1</d2p1:quantity> <d2p1:replacementCost>17.1</d2p1:replacementCost> <d2p1:timeStamp>sample string 23</d2p1:timeStamp> <d2p1:totalDollars>18.1</d2p1:totalDollars> <d2p1:unitOfMeasure>sample string 10</d2p1:unitOfMeasure> <d2p1:userFirstName>sample string 20</d2p1:userFirstName> <d2p1:userID>sample string 19</d2p1:userID> <d2p1:userLastName>sample string 21</d2p1:userLastName> </d2p1:ReceivedDetail> <d2p1:ReceivedDetail> <d2p1:ContainerIdString>sample string 15</d2p1:ContainerIdString> <d2p1:PurOrdGuid>48e99561-f17a-4f02-8826-88a404eef4a7</d2p1:PurOrdGuid> <d2p1:UniqueKey>3</d2p1:UniqueKey> <d2p1:barCode>sample string 5</d2p1:barCode> <d2p1:containerID>14</d2p1:containerID> <d2p1:containerKey>13</d2p1:containerKey> <d2p1:dateStamp>sample string 22</d2p1:dateStamp> <d2p1:deleteYN>true</d2p1:deleteYN> <d2p1:departmentID>sample string 6</d2p1:departmentID> <d2p1:ednYN>true</d2p1:ednYN> <d2p1:lineItem>4</d2p1:lineItem> <d2p1:listPrice>16.1</d2p1:listPrice> <d2p1:lotNumber>sample string 11</d2p1:lotNumber> <d2p1:productID>sample string 7</d2p1:productID> <d2p1:productName>sample string 8</d2p1:productName> <d2p1:quantity>9.1</d2p1:quantity> <d2p1:replacementCost>17.1</d2p1:replacementCost> <d2p1:timeStamp>sample string 23</d2p1:timeStamp> <d2p1:totalDollars>18.1</d2p1:totalDollars> <d2p1:unitOfMeasure>sample string 10</d2p1:unitOfMeasure> <d2p1:userFirstName>sample string 20</d2p1:userFirstName> <d2p1:userID>sample string 19</d2p1:userID> <d2p1:userLastName>sample string 21</d2p1:userLastName> </d2p1:ReceivedDetail> </d2p1:ReceivedDetail> <d2p1:comments>sample string 5</d2p1:comments> <d2p1:receivedDate>sample string 4</d2p1:receivedDate> <d2p1:status>sample string 6</d2p1:status> <d2p1:ticketNumber>sample string 3</d2p1:ticketNumber> <d2p1:vendorID>sample string 1</d2p1:vendorID> <d2p1:vendorName>sample string 2</d2p1:vendorName> </d2p1:InventoryReceived> <d2p1:InventoryReceived> <d2p1:ReceivedDetail> <d2p1:ReceivedDetail> <d2p1:ContainerIdString>sample string 15</d2p1:ContainerIdString> <d2p1:PurOrdGuid>48e99561-f17a-4f02-8826-88a404eef4a7</d2p1:PurOrdGuid> <d2p1:UniqueKey>3</d2p1:UniqueKey> <d2p1:barCode>sample string 5</d2p1:barCode> <d2p1:containerID>14</d2p1:containerID> <d2p1:containerKey>13</d2p1:containerKey> <d2p1:dateStamp>sample string 22</d2p1:dateStamp> <d2p1:deleteYN>true</d2p1:deleteYN> <d2p1:departmentID>sample string 6</d2p1:departmentID> <d2p1:ednYN>true</d2p1:ednYN> <d2p1:lineItem>4</d2p1:lineItem> <d2p1:listPrice>16.1</d2p1:listPrice> <d2p1:lotNumber>sample string 11</d2p1:lotNumber> <d2p1:productID>sample string 7</d2p1:productID> <d2p1:productName>sample string 8</d2p1:productName> <d2p1:quantity>9.1</d2p1:quantity> <d2p1:replacementCost>17.1</d2p1:replacementCost> <d2p1:timeStamp>sample string 23</d2p1:timeStamp> <d2p1:totalDollars>18.1</d2p1:totalDollars> <d2p1:unitOfMeasure>sample string 10</d2p1:unitOfMeasure> <d2p1:userFirstName>sample string 20</d2p1:userFirstName> <d2p1:userID>sample string 19</d2p1:userID> <d2p1:userLastName>sample string 21</d2p1:userLastName> </d2p1:ReceivedDetail> <d2p1:ReceivedDetail> <d2p1:ContainerIdString>sample string 15</d2p1:ContainerIdString> <d2p1:PurOrdGuid>48e99561-f17a-4f02-8826-88a404eef4a7</d2p1:PurOrdGuid> <d2p1:UniqueKey>3</d2p1:UniqueKey> <d2p1:barCode>sample string 5</d2p1:barCode> <d2p1:containerID>14</d2p1:containerID> <d2p1:containerKey>13</d2p1:containerKey> <d2p1:dateStamp>sample string 22</d2p1:dateStamp> <d2p1:deleteYN>true</d2p1:deleteYN> <d2p1:departmentID>sample string 6</d2p1:departmentID> <d2p1:ednYN>true</d2p1:ednYN> <d2p1:lineItem>4</d2p1:lineItem> <d2p1:listPrice>16.1</d2p1:listPrice> <d2p1:lotNumber>sample string 11</d2p1:lotNumber> <d2p1:productID>sample string 7</d2p1:productID> <d2p1:productName>sample string 8</d2p1:productName> <d2p1:quantity>9.1</d2p1:quantity> <d2p1:replacementCost>17.1</d2p1:replacementCost> <d2p1:timeStamp>sample string 23</d2p1:timeStamp> <d2p1:totalDollars>18.1</d2p1:totalDollars> <d2p1:unitOfMeasure>sample string 10</d2p1:unitOfMeasure> <d2p1:userFirstName>sample string 20</d2p1:userFirstName> <d2p1:userID>sample string 19</d2p1:userID> <d2p1:userLastName>sample string 21</d2p1:userLastName> </d2p1:ReceivedDetail> </d2p1:ReceivedDetail> <d2p1:comments>sample string 5</d2p1:comments> <d2p1:receivedDate>sample string 4</d2p1:receivedDate> <d2p1:status>sample string 6</d2p1:status> <d2p1:ticketNumber>sample string 3</d2p1:ticketNumber> <d2p1:vendorID>sample string 1</d2p1:vendorID> <d2p1:vendorName>sample string 2</d2p1:vendorName> </d2p1:InventoryReceived> </InventoryReceivedRecords> <Message>sample string 2</Message> <Status>sample string 1</Status> </AgvInventoryReceived>